The news isn't saying everything. Carlisle was 2 days into Spring Carlisle when Lavine tried to sue to shut it down. Levine heard the judge running the case said if the Governor can march with protestors then I don't see why these guys can't have their swap meet. Levine dropped the case and settled out of court because had it gone to trail the state would have lost and that would have opened the flood gates to every county suing the state and most likely winning. Most of the county fairs had been canceled months before. Johnstown canceled Thunder in the Valley in March I believe, and that is huge for Cambria and Blair counties. More should have sued and maybe other events would take place.

I don't know any more than what's already been reported. I wasn't in the courtroom. All I can tell you is that we had a plan to open and run our events as safely as possible with regard to COVID-19. We've had that plan in place since March. When we got sued by the PA Department of Health, we presented that plan to the judge and the case was settled later that day. We made a LOT of changes and if you were at any of our events, you saw those changes. "Those Millers" are just trying to run their business...like every other business during this time. I'm sorry if that offended some of you but I don't really know what else to say.
